Getting There

  • Walking

    Wavelength Reef Cruises departs from Crystalbrook Superyacht Marina in Port Douglas. If you are staying in Port Douglas, most accommodations are within walking distance to the marina. Follow Macrossan Street towards the waterfront, then follow the signs to Crystalbrook Superyacht Marina. Check-in is at Berth C10/C11. Allow 15-30 minutes to walk from the center of town.

  • Public Transport

    If you are further away from the marina, consider using the local shuttle bus service. Several private companies offer pick-up services around Port Douglas. A one-way trip is approximately $8 AUD. Check local shuttle schedules for the most up-to-date information.

  • Taxi/Ride-Share

    Taxis and ride-sharing services like Uber are available in Port Douglas. A short taxi ride from the outskirts of Port Douglas to Crystalbrook Superyacht Marina will cost approximately $15-25 AUD. Confirm the fare with the driver before you begin your trip. Taxi services can be booked by calling 131 008.

  • Parking

    If driving, free all-day parking is available at the front of the Crystalbrook Superyacht Marina. Parking is readily available, but it's advisable to arrive early during peak season to secure a spot.

Discover more about Wavelength Reef Cruises

Wavelength Reef Cruises provides an exclusive snorkeling experience on the Outer Great Barrier Reef. Departing from Port Douglas, their tours are designed for small groups, ensuring personalized attention and minimal environmental impact. With over 30 years of experience, Wavelength has secured access to some of the most stunning snorkeling sites, boasting vibrant coral, abundant fish, and excellent visibility. The cruises visit three different Outer Reef sites, each carefully selected based on the day's conditions to provide the best underwater views. Marine biologists accompany each tour, offering guided snorkeling and insightful reef ecology presentations. Snorkelers of all levels are welcome, with first-timers and children receiving special guidance. Wavelength is dedicated to sustainable reef management and holds advanced eco-tourism accreditation. The tour includes high-quality snorkeling gear, wetsuits or lycra suits, and a delicious lunch, as well as morning and afternoon tea. Complimentary photos of the day are provided, capturing the unforgettable moments spent exploring this natural wonder.
